That should be pretty easy. Power wash the cover, get some fiberglass mat, resin and hardener and follow the instructions. Repair it from underneath/inside. You can get gelcoat in tubes/tubs but it's just a cosmetic coat - it will just crack again unless the crack is repaired first.

It's such a small job that I'm not sure you'll find anyone that wants to get into it.
